Discover more about Palazzo Mezzanotte

Palazzo Mezzanotte, located in the heart of Milan, stands as a testament to the city's historical and architectural prowess. Known as the Milan Stock Exchange, this stunning neoclassical building was constructed in the late 19th century and serves as a pivotal point in Italy's financial landscape. Visitors are often captivated by its grand façade, adorned with intricate sculptures and elegant columns that reflect the opulence of the era. The building's strategic location near Piazza degli Affari makes it an essential stop for tourists exploring Milan's vibrant history. As you approach Palazzo Mezzanotte, you'll be greeted by not only its impressive architecture but also the lively atmosphere that surrounds it. The area is bustling with locals and visitors, making it a great place to soak in the city's essence. The building is often illuminated beautifully at dusk, providing a fantastic backdrop for photographs. While you can't enter the stock exchange itself without prior arrangements, the surrounding area offers plenty of spots to relax and appreciate the architectural beauty from a distance.
